Founded in 1866, the First Baptist Church of Westfield has been in its current location on Elm Street since 1921. Renovated in the early 1990s, the church features pews that form a U-shape instead of the traditional rows.
Created by the Archdiocese of Newark in 1968, St. Helen’s Roman Catholic Church is led by Rev. Michael A. Saporito. The church offers a number of service, music and fellowship opportunities for children, teens and adults.
The Community Presbyterian Church of Mountainside Nursery School provides early education instruction to children ages two-and-a-half to four years. Programs include pre-reading, pre-writing and pre-computing skills through hands-on activities, songs, stories, arts and crafts, motor skills and outdoor and indoor physical play opportunities.
